Converting physical machines to KVM virtual machines using virt-p2v in RHEL7

Updated -

With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7.3, the virt-p2v tool has become fully supported. This makes it possible to convert a physical machine into a KVM guest virtual machine that can be managed for example by libvirt, Red Hat OpenStack Platform, or Red Hat Virtualization (RHV).

This article describes how to perform the conversion.
